Do you have questions about an upcoming paver project or paving stones in general? Below, we answer several commonly asked questions about paving stones, as well as hiring and working with a paver contractor.

Q: Are pavers appropriate for using on a driveway?
A: Yes, paving stones are great for driveways. You need to choose an appropriate base material for the paving stones. This base must be compacted and the pavers must be properly installed. For this reason, make sure you hire paving stone installers who have experience installing paver driveways.

Q: Is it possible to use paving stones over my existing concrete?
A: While it is possible to install paving stones over concrete, you may need to put a material on top of the concrete before laying the paving stones. You might also want to have the concrete removed. Many times it’s not that expensive.

Q: Do concrete pavers need to be sealed?
A: While sealing isn’t necessary, there are sealers available that make stains easier to remove. This sealer is applied after the pavers have been cleaned. It soaks into the pavers and sand joints.

Q: What keeps pavers from cracking like concrete?
A: Paving stones have a much higher density than concrete. Also, the interlocking qualities of paving stones enable them to bear a greater load. The joints relieve pressure, which allows the paving stones to move.

Q: How long will my new paving stones last?
A: Many paving stone manufacturers offer a lifetime warranty. Paving stones are very easy to repair or replace, so there’s no reason to worry.

Q: How do I enhance the color of my paving stones?
A: You can apply a paver enhancer that will give the pavers a “wet look” and bring out the color.

Q: Why is sand installed between the base and the paving stones?
A: The sand allows the final grade to be more precise and keeps the pavers from developing efflorescence (the white powder that’s often seen on paving stones). The sand will also help with any drainage and allow the water to go into the base and then into the ground. The sand also acts as a cushion for the stones and helps keep them even as they settle.

Q: How do I choose the right paving stones for my project?
A: First, visit several paving stone companies and look at their displays. Find the stones that most appeal to you, then talk to the contractor and let them know which displays attract you. The contractor is qualified to guide you through the process of selecting materials. For instance, if the display that most appealed to you isn’t appropriate for your project, they can find a material that is appropriate but looks similar to what appealed to you.

Q: What are interlocking paving stones?
A: Interlocking paving stones interlock to allow each paver to move independently. This allows the pavers to carry a bigger load because the weight is spread out.

Q: How do I remove stains from my pavers?
A: Some pavers can be flipped over, but there are also special cleaners that will remove stains and clean surfaces.
